Hi J.

The Nektar Pacer has TWO inputs for Expression Pedals and FOUR additional inputs for external footswitches (in addition to all the configurable footswitches on the unit itself).

That obviously doesn't allow you four proper expression pedals, but perhaps* you could use the footswitches to reassign the two pedals in mid-flight.

* (NB: I say 'perhaps' because I haven't tried doing this yet. I've got the Pacer sitting next to me, and only have one Exp pedal to test it with, but will have a test run later.)

ie. Assuming you're unlikely to be playing the Elec and Acoustic guitars at the same time due to a shortage of hands (octopuses notwithstanding), you could set up one of the on/off footswitches to switch between two states.

- In state (A), ExpPedal #1 controls the ELEC GUIT and ExpPedal #2 controls SYNTH A.
- In state (B), ExpPedal #1 controls the ACOUSTIC GUIT and ExpPedal #2 controls SYNTH B.



Off the top of my head, I don't know of any controllers that have four expression pedals (or expression 'ins'), but I may be wrong. The Behringer FCB1010 has TWO expression pedals built in, and is considerably cheaper than the Nektar Pacer (around 100GBP for Behringer, vs. 160GBP for Nektar). However, it looks a lot flimsier, and doesn't have any additional inputs for expression pedals as far as I can tell (just two sockets for 'switches'). Also, it's MIDI only, not USB, which I'd consider a slight handicap. However, you could conceivably buy two of them for not much more than the price of one Nektar Pacer, and that would give you four Expression Pedals, I suppose... if you can find a way of accommodating sufficient midi inputs.

Even so, I still think the switching idea would be neater and more practical for most occasions.

WAUBABY v. 1.2 update:

https://www.reasonstudios.com/shop/rack ... multi-wah/

Image

Include 7 new wah-wah pedal models and 9 new frequency range modes:
- Morly Power Wah
- Colorsnd Wah
- Ibnz Wh10 v3 Wah (Guitar and Bass versions)
- IBS Stanley Clark Signatured Bass Wah
- DNLP Justin Chancellor Wah (Guitar Wah and UK Filter modes)
- DNLP Nocentelli Mardi Gras Wah
- Sonic Wahoo Wah

Finally, now in WAUBABY avaliable 35 pedals and 70 frequency range modes.
